Summary:

The Manager – Foreclosure is responsible for coordinating, monitoring and management of the Foreclosure staff which includes Foreclosure Milestone Specialist, Foreclosure Administration Specialist, and Foreclosure Financial Specialist.  This includes ensuring all investor/insurer requirements are completed both accurately and timely and in accordance their guidelines from first legal through the foreclosure sale.  In addition, the Manager is responsible for ensuring foreclosure holds are placed and removed timely, funds are posted timely, and all attorney requests are responded to.

Essential Job Duties and Responsibilities:

  • Carrying out management responsibilities in accordance with the company’s policies, applicable laws and the company’s overall Guiding Philosophy

  • Managing the day-to-day operations of the foreclosure department

  • Acting as a coach to the foreclosure department and motivating the group to achieve the desired results

  • Performing hands-on training of all new hires in their charge

  • Conducting periodic desk reviews and completing annual performance reviews

  • Organizing workloads according to quantity of foreclosure files

  • Assigning workloads to the foreclosure personnel for processing

  • Writing letters or approving letters for use in the foreclosure department

  • Assisting subordinates with foreclosure activities in difficult cases

  • Examining quality of work conformance to policies and procedures

  • Studying and standardizing procedures to improve efficiency of subordinates

  • Monitoring foreclosure attorneys and their quality of service.

  • Managing and coordinating activities of clerical support staff

  • Directly managing employees in the foreclosure department

  • Carrying out supervisory responsibilities in accordance with the company’s policies and applicable laws

  • Interviewing and hiring new employees

  • Rewarding and disciplining employees in accordance with the company’s policies and applicable laws

  • Addressing complaints and resolving problems in accordance with the company’s policies and applicable laws

  • Exhibiting a working knowledge of Microsoft Outlook/Word , Excel, Fiserv, Tempo and Business Objects

  • Reviewing and responding to internal and external Quality Reviews

What you need to know about the Seattle Tech Scene

Home to tech titans like Microsoft and Amazon, Seattle punches far above its weight in innovation. But its surrounding mountains, sprinkled with world-famous hiking trails and climbing routes, make the city a destination for outdoorsy types as well. Established as a logging town before shifting to shipbuilding and logistics, the Emerald City is now known for its contributions to aerospace, software, biotech and cloud computing. And its status as a thriving tech ecosystem is attracting out-of-town companies looking to establish new tech and engineering hubs.

Key Facts About Seattle Tech

  • Number of Tech Workers: 287,000; 13%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
  • Major Tech Employers: Amazon, Microsoft, Meta, Google
  • Key Industries: Artificial intelligence, cloud computing, software, biotechnology, game development
  • Funding Landscape: $3.1 billion in venture capital funding in 2024 (Pitchbook)
  • Notable Investors: Madrona, Fuse, Tola, Maveron
  • Research Centers and Universities: University of Washington, Seattle University, Seattle Pacific University, Allen Institute for Brain Science, Bill & Melinda Gates Foundation, Seattle Children’s Research Institute
